Full Journal pdf1996-05-05 House Journal Page 4406 SB 98 Representative Vezey moved and asked unanimous consent that HCS CSSB 98(FIN) be considered engrossed, advanced to third reading and placed on final passage. Representative Mackie objected. The Speaker stated that HCS CSSB 98(FIN) am H will be in third reading on the May 6, 1996, calendar. THIRD READING OF SENATE BILLS SB 175 The following, which was advanced to third reading from the May 4, 1996, calendar (page 4361), was read the third time: HOUSE CS FOR CS FOR SPONSOR SUBSTITUTE FOR SENATE BILL NO. 175(FIN) am H An Act relating to correctional institutions and their administration, and to services provided to prisoners; amending the definition of `severely medically disabled' applicable to prisoners seeking special medical parole; and amending provisions of the correctional industries program, and extending the termination date of the Correctional Industries Commission and the program. Representative Finkelstein moved and asked unanimous consent that HCS CSSSSB 175(FIN) am H be returned to second reading for the specific purpose of considering Amendment No. 3. There being no objection, it was so ordered. Amendment No. 3 was offered by Representative Finkelstein: Page 4, line 3: Delete R, Representative Finkelstein moved and asked unanimous consent that Amendment No. 3 be adopted. Representative Ogan objected.
